Not gonna happen.

Netkas wrote 6870 efi, based on iMac and is 64bit, no way to see boot screens on 1,1 or 2,1.

Flash a 4870 or 7950 for easy flash and boot screens. 7950 requires Tiamo boot mod to run 10.8.
